Output 52d3be4cc0f37ae569672167eb84f8a3a9166aa96ceaf26ed29c6f634209dbea:0

value
1075612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76ceffe0471154a7ebd986e2295df5359d8d6591 OP_EQUAL
address
3CXDdkw2PHFSkh22SEzyj15w8jEc92hpW1
transaction
52d3be4cc0f37ae569672167eb84f8a3a9166aa96ceaf26ed29c6f634209dbea
confirmations
305499
spent
true